Summary of responses:-
One site was already implementing an in house mySQL solution
while looking at what other products are availale.
Part of one site used a Content Management Environment to author
pages for one department - other departments had expressed
interest in using the product.
One site had looked but while products existed that might
perform the tatsks required, they were not available at the
right price.
One site knew what they wanted to do but had to get buyin from
appropriate bodies.
Two sites were reviewing the currently available products with a
view to purchase - one of these sites were looking to hire an
external consultant to perform the analysis.

> We are thinking of purchasing a content management system to
> assist with web page development within the different units at
> Queen's.
>
> I have seen a report on ZDNet comparing CyberTeams WebSite
> Director 1.3, eBusiness Technologies DynaBase 3.12, FutureTense
> Internet Publishing System 2.1, Infosquare OpenShare 2.01, MKS
> Web Integrity 2.4, NCompass resolution 2.1.
>
> There are other products like Interwoven TeamSite 4.5 and
> Vignette.
>
> Has anyone been down this route?
>
> Is it too early, is the technology mature enough?
>
> Is it too costly?
